Update

WHAS-11, our ABC affiliate, had a power outage and a generator failure which knocked them of the air until 11:20pm Thursday night. As reported in The Courier-Journal Saturday's edition. "Grey's Anatomy" will be rebroadcast Sunday, at 1:00pm EDT. "Private Practice" will be rebroadcast Monday, at 1:35am EDT.
